## Break-Glass Access — Relevance Tuning Notes

If the Quillsearch ranking config locks you out mid-incident (it happens, usually after a bad boost deploy), use break-glass to roll back the synonym weights. Don't tweak BM25 params while you're panicking — revert first, tune later. Document every override in the tuning log so future-you isn't confused. The break-glass vault opens with the passphrase below.

unlock words, fawig-bagef: olidor-holir-istox-holath-tamys-quenion-giliel

## Undo/Redo in Sketchwren

Undo in the Sketchwren diagram editor isn't a simple stack — it's a command log with inverse operations, because collaborative sessions can interleave edits. Each command must implement `invert()`, and if yours can't be inverted cleanly, mark it as a barrier so undo stops there instead of corrupting the canvas. Most bugs we see come from commands that mutate shared state outside the log. The full command catalog and barrier semantics are documented here.

operations page: https://jenkins.torvadyn.local/build/deploy/display/pages/611247f0a622ae80

Ticket #4182 — Signature check failing on Lagwatch alerts. Heads up for new folks: when the read-replica lag alarm on the Pondview cluster fires, the alert payload gets signed before dispatch. Right now verification fails because the hotfix rolled the cert without updating the verifier. Re-sign the payloads using the key below.

release key, kajeg-yawif: bky6_axksxH